Question On Notice No. 1812 asked in the Legislative Council on 6 December 2018 by Hon Peter Collier

Question Directed to the: Leader of the House representing the Minister for Public Sector Management
Parliament: 40 Session: 1


Question

I refer to the Public Sector Commission's State of the Sector Report, and I ask:
(a) what levels exist within the category "Public Service and Government Officers General Agreement (PSGOGA) equivalent salary bands (FTE) - Class 1 and above" and what is the total cost for each level, including salary, superannuation and on-costs;
(b) what is the number of "PSGOGA equivalent salary bands (FTE) - Class 1 and above" FTEs for each year over the last 5 years; and
(c) based on (1) and (2), what is the additional cost in 2018 for "PSGOGA equivalent salary bands (FTE) - Class 1 and above" compared to 2017 levels?

Answered on 14 March 2019

a) The levels in the Public Service and Government Officers General Agreement (PSGOGA) – General Division salary band “Class 1 and above” are Class 1, Class 2, Class 3 and Class 4. “Equivalent salary bands” are positions with a salary of $173 438 a year (base salary for Class 1) and above.

 

 

Estimated total salary costs in 2017/18*

Class 1 equivalent

($173 438 – $182 587 a year)

$53 million

Class 2 equivalent

($182 588 – $191 724 a year)

$58 million

Class 3 equivalent

($191 725 – $200 868 a year)

$40 million

Class 4 and above equivalent**

($200 869 and above a year)

$685 million

* Covers some allowances, penalty payments and leave loading; may include separation payments. Does not include superannuation.

** The majority of these FTE were in the medical profession, such as doctors, surgeons and specialists.

 

(b)       

Year

PSGOGA equivalent salary bands (FTE) –

 Class 1 and above FTE*

June 2014

2008

June 2015

2162

June 2016

2047

June 2017

2101**

June 2018

2238**

* Rounded to the nearest whole number.

** The increase of 137 FTE between June 2017 and June 2018 includes an increase of 213 FTE in medical officers, a reduction of 74 FTE in Senior Executive Service (SES) officers and a reduction of 2 FTE in other non-SES and non-medical officers.

 

(c) $21.7 million which includes annual salary increases; covers some allowances, penalty payments and leave loading; and may include separation payments. Does not include superannuation.
